PIERRON, J.

Darlene Hubbard appeals the district court's granting of summary judgment in favor of B. Theo Mellion, M.D. Hubbard sued Dr. Mellion for medical malpractice after a surgical instrument broke during microdiscectomy surgery and a small piece of metal remained lodged in Hubbard's spinal disc.
